A Masters is not every year. Most likely 3 semesters. That 23k is usually for the entire program. Tuition is calculated by the number of credits you need to graduate. If your program requires 30 credits and to maintain your student status you need 9credits/semester, you can take 3 courses (3units each) per semester and graduate in 3/4 semesters. You can also take 5courses per semester and graduate in a year

ahmedgafar7(m): 5:03pm On Jun 08, 2023 |
08/06/23
Lagos Visa: Denied
COA : 37 000$
GTA: 27 000$
DEFICIT: 10 000$
Interviewed at window 2 by a man on a blue paper issuing spree
VO: Good morning
Me: Good morning sir
VO: me your documents
Me: I did
VO: What school are you going to
Me: Middle Tennessee State University
VO: What do you do
Me: I’m a quality control pharmacist at …. I ascertain that finished products meet standards of pharmaceutical grade……VO cuts in
VO: You are a pharmacist?
Me: Yes
VO: You are going for a master’s in chemistry you have done these programs before (sternly)
Me: No, I will be focused on advanced methods of physicochemical analysis of drugs……I will come back to take a position at NAFDAC….VO cuts in
VO: Who will be covering your 10k deficit ?
Me: My sister, she owns……..a chain of frozen foods businesses…..VO cuts in
VO: Has she sponsored anybody before ?
Me: No, she has not
VO: You do not qualify for a non immigrant visa….then issues blue paper.
Everything was over in less than 2mins.

Wow. a few things:
how old are you?
VO: You are going for a master’s in chemistry you have done these programs before (sternly)
Me: No, I will be focused on advanced methods of physicochemical analysis of drugs……I will come back to take a position at NAFDAC….VO cuts in
the VO thinks that pharmacy and chemistry aren't closely linked. Here's how you could have responded:
"Yes, my college bachelor's degree was in pharmaco-chemistry" or some shit like that. Always know what the VO wants to hear and try as much as you can to give him that. That question is to show if what you studied, or currently do is linked to what you're going to study. Every question counts.
Also, seems you were already answering the 'what will you do after your studies' question, and the VO thinks you were trying to be disingenuous with your answers. Answer what is being asked, or closely. Don't answer unrelated questions, or at least answer the main questions without a doubt and see that the VO is nodding before moving on to your own agenda.
VO: Who will be covering your 10k deficit ?
Me: My sister, she owns……..a chain of frozen foods businesses…..VO cuts in
This question is to ascertain the economic status of your sponsor. You're supposed to use recognizable words like:
My sister, she and her husband (if she's married) are Cofounders of Bleep Company, a logistics tier-2 company based in Aba, with headquaters in X. Upsell your sponsor to improve your chances. $10k is not much money, this question was just the last straw.
VO: Has she sponsored anybody before ?
Me: No, she has not
"Yes, if you mean sponsoring part of my college education" shows that your sister has always been involved in sponsoring you in some way (especially if she's 10 years older) eg pocket money. If you answer Yes, then demonstrate that it has always been the little things, and this master's education is the apex of all when she'll finally stop sponsoring. Don't say all of this, of course, but you get the point. Say something that hints that your dear sister and her husband has been involved in your career progress.
the question isn't really a big deal and I can see why you immediately answered "No." which is equally a good answer but depends on what you follow with it. How would you even know if she has sponsored anybody before? Not sure if this question is really a thing. Maybe you should with your sister if she has, the visa officers might keep a record, who knows?
My advice is, you should try again soon. And prepare harder. Get every possible question and get the appropriate answers. , it isn't about how truthful you can answer, it's about what they want to hear (truthful of course). If you have a deep Nigerian accent, then you want to keep your answers short, sweet, and to the point.
Get someone to look at your DS160 form, most disqualifications result from what is entered into that file. Usually, the VO makes up their mind before you even open your mouth. Make sure you have enough social and family ties back home. really important

your parents are canadian permanent residents, why not get a visa to canada and go to school there, or apply from there. It makes much sense that way, instead of having to explain that your parents have high status and are canadian residents. The USA takes non-immigration intent really seriously, and you've just shown to the VO you have immigration intent and that you're using them as a stepping stone to continue your country hopping already shown by your residence in UAE, Malaysia, etc.
VO: Who will be sponsoring your studies?
-- My parents will be fully backing me up for the study. With over 2 decades of experience as a chartered ant, she is a financial analyst manager at ... in Winnipeg, Canada, where she's currently a permanent resident. On the other hand, my dad has over 3 decades of experience in the hospitality and events services industry and recently launched his equipment trading company in Canada where he's also a permanent resident. I am expected to manage the Nigerian branch which we have ed in Lagos upon returning. [Cuts in as I was about to declare their financial status]
"My parents. Dad is a veteran in the hospitality industry with branches in Canada, and mom is a chartered ant and top manager at X multinational company. They have $50k of graduate school funds for me, with an additional $20k if I come out summa cum laude."
Short, sweet, and concise.
VO: Aside from Malaysia what other countries have you been to?
-- [Succinctly described my travel history in Malaysia and UAE, and offered older ports since she was inspecting the pages/stamps on the current one]
when describing your travel history, it might help if you show that you were a child accompanying your parents through their many multinational company travels. It sells better (if it is true.) Just hopping from UAE to Malaysia without doing business or schooling does not look good for your non-immigration intent application.
You should try again, this time, don't be in haste to mention your parents' canada PR status, it'll likely hurt your application. This is an example of how what we think will work to our favor, instead works against us.
